2023 Kia Forte review
Bought the vehicle new in October of 2023. Now it’s March of 2025. Have yet to have an issue🤞though have heard of common problems many have had. I’ve put roughly 20 k miles on the car in a year and a half (mostly interstate driving). Technology package is lovely and the vehicle has an overall stylish feel. It’s important to keep in mind, though, that you’re buying a 20k dollar vehicle from 2023. It’s plastics galore in there, so, though stylish, the material quality isn’t the best. If you’re someone who takes care of your things, you shouldn’t have an issue! Use the maintenance schedule found in the Owner’s manual and this vehicle should get you where you’re going for a reasonable amount of years. That being said, if you’re trying to decide between and LX[S] and GT (not including GT-Line), choose the GT. Though you’re paying a little extra, you get a standard transmission with real gears (the car has more power than you’d think too) rather than the CVT found in the LX[S] (and GT-line). CVT tech has greatly improved within recent years, but they’re still known to be problematic at times. All in all, this generation of Kia seems to be more reliable than most previous gens. Definitely a real deal competitor with the carolla/civic and worth the consideration!

2025 Kia K5 review
I only had the car 1 month but drove it to Florida (all around) and back and put on 3,500 miles. My car is a GT-Line, Wolf Grey with the Red interior, Bose speakers etc. The car is a real pleasure to drive. Very Quiet on the road, and my mileage exceeded the 37 mpg epa rating, and that’s while maintaining speeds of 80 mph with 2 people and fully loaded with luggage. Little if any wind noise. Note that at times I hit much higher speeds not knowing since it was so quiet & smooth. The engine RPM was mostly between 2 to 2.1 at 80mph. The power of the 2.5 liter is good, and slightly better than the 2019 Camry I had, which was a very good car as well. The Bose system sounded great, and all the alert sensors and some other sensors like keeping your car steering between the lines worked very well, but I preferred to turn that off most of the time. If you turn on your turning signals to changing lanes, and a car is present, not only does your side mirrors alert you, but you’ll get sound notices and the steering wheel will vibrate. Triple redundancy. The handling is very good, and secure, brakes are excellent and has a very good feel to them. A very important note is, I appreciate that the 2.5 engine has both Direct & Port Injectors on each cylinder. Port injectors will help cleaned the valves and clear any carbon build up. This is the same arrangement my Camry 2019 had which greatly reduces or eliminates carbon buildup in these Direct Inject Engines. The Nav system worked flawlessly and quickly. I also love you can remotely start your car with the key FOB (No additional charge) or with Kia Connect though Kia connect is only free the 1st 3 years. Also, happily, it doesn’t have the stop & start engine control which can cause more wear on your starter motor with little gain on MPG. The seats are very comfortable as I can attest driving 12 hours straight on my first stop. The car’s 8 spd auto shifted smoothly in all conditions. Plenty of room inside. Lot of storage in the console area for incidentals and drinks. I enjoyed the Panoramic roof. The negative was the Combine toggle Climate & Media control is a bit counter intuitive and sometimes causes more effort to control. Trunk space is good, as I had lots of luggage. The car feels solid & hopefully reliable down the line. The only other negative which is because I do my own oil changes etc, is this car takes a Cartridge oil filter (Not spin on) and takes 6.1 quarts of oil, (Not 5 qts) but I knew this well before I bought it but it’s location and design is good. So it’s not a real big deal, but this will cost a little more for oil changes. Recommended oil chg is 7,500 but I’ll be doing it every 5 to 6K for sure. BTW recommended oil is 0 -30W. Based on my limited time but very heavy usage I highly recommend this car, and I really enjoy driving it. Very sporty looking.

2019 Kia Forte review
I am a long time owner of a Kia Forte 2019 bought it in 2018. I have almost had it for 5 years now. It has around 80,000 miles of trouble-free driving. I do the necessary maintenance that's it. The pros of this car it's easy on the eyes and easy to pay for. It didn't take me long to double my payments and pay this wonderful machine off. I also like the fact I don't have to go to the gas pumps much. I can go 435 miles on a simple tank of gas. I get about 43.5 miles a gallon highway and average around 34.5 City and mix driving. I love all of the safety features I have lane keep assist frontal crash anti-lock braking and traction control. I even have done some pretty good snow driving with all season radials Continental. It also has a neat feature where it will drive by itself for about a minute. I have the XLS model. So yes I have the Ivt transmission it has worked very well. I don't understand why everybody was so insecure about this Ivt drivetrain it is ran on a chain not a belt. I have nothing but great things to say about Kia engineering. I don't know why but for some reason the 2019 Kia Forte does not have many of the problems associated in the news. I also have the new anti-theft that Kia Motors placed at no charge to me. I think the days are gone when you can complain about Kia recalls. I think we've seen in the news even Honda, Toyota and Nissan have all had recalls also. I feel like Kia turned a big corner in 2013 on making great automobiles. I like them because they're easy on the budget and very reliable and good on gas. I also like the fact there is a lot of room that comes with these vehicles. I also have a Kia Sorento V6 2019 that is also been a good vehicle. Like they say Kia has the power to surprise. Forget keeping up with the Jones get a car that will save you money.

Which Kia vehicle has the best MPG?
The hybrid Kia Niro can reach up to 53 MPG city and 54 MPG highway for a combined rating of 53 MPG. The Kia Rio with traditional internal combustion engine offers up to 33 MPG city and 41 MPG highway for a combined rating of 36 MPG.
These figures are based on EPA mileage ratings and are for comparison purposes only. The actual mileage will vary depending on the selected vehicle model year, trim, driving conditions, driving habits, vehicle maintenance, and other factors.
Which Kia vehicle has the longest range?
The electric Kia EV6 can travel up to 319 miles on a single charge depending on electric motor and battery options. The Kia Sportage Plug-In Hybrid can travel up to 34 electric-only miles before the gas engine kicks on.
EPA-estimated range is the distance, or predicted distance, a new plug-in vehicle will travel on electric power before its battery charge is exhausted. Actual range will vary depending on model year, driving conditions, driving habits, elevation changes, weather, accessory usage (lights, climate control), vehicle condition and other factors.
